Enabling FromNameSpoof without any other configuration results in:
> spamd[2061]: rules: failed to run DKIM_ADSP_CUSTOM_LOW test, skipping:
> spamd[2061]: (Not a HASH reference at
> /..../Mail/SpamAssassin/Plugin/FromNameSpoof.pm line 319.
> spamd[2061]: )
The relevant line is:
> return 0 if ($self->{main}{conf}{fns_ignore_dkim}{$addr});
I assume this is because fns_ignore_dkim is of type
$Mail::SpamAssassin::Conf::CONF_TYPE_STRINGLIST, which is an array of strings
rather than a hashmap.
